Job description

Description

Department: Operations

Location: United States

At Utilities One, we are driven by innovation, operational excellence, and a commitment to building the future of critical infrastructure. As a trusted turnkey solutions provider across telecom, power, water, renewable energy, and data center sectors, we deliver high-quality services that connect and empower communities. In addition to our core operations, we offer specialized consulting services that help our clients design, optimize, and execute complex infrastructure projects with confidence and precision. We believe our greatest strength is our people - a team of dedicated professionals who bring expertise, collaboration, and integrity to everything they do. Join us and become part of a growing organization where your contributions make a meaningful impact.

Assistant Director of Water works directly with and reports to the Water Division Director. This role supports the day-to-day operations of the Water Division, helping coordinate projects, vendors, materials, staffing, and administrative processes. The ideal candidate is organ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ist the Water Division Director with daily operations and departmental planning.
  • Support the management of water-related projects from planning through completion.
  • Coordinate project schedules, deadlines, resources, and field activities.
  • Prepare and process invoices, purchase orders, and related documentation.
  • Assist with payroll review, tracking, and submission.
  • Obtain pricing and quotations for materials, equipment, tools, and services.
  • Participate in purchasing decisions and help ensure expenditures remain within established budgets.
  • Assist with the onboarding and orientation of new employees.
  • Prepare and submit requests for proposals and other procurement documents.
  • Coordinate with vendors, contractors, suppliers, and internal departments.
  • Maintain accurate inventories of materials, tools, equipment, and supplies.
  • Monitor stock levels and arrange replenishment as necessary.
  • Organize departmental records, reports, contracts, and project documentation.
  • Help identify and resolve scheduling, operational, and vendor-related issues.
  • Ensure work is performed in accordance with organizational policies, safety requirements, and applicable regulations.
  • Act on behalf of the Water Division Director when assigned.
  • Perform other related duties as required.
Skills, Knowledge and Expertise
  • Previous experience in water utilities, public works, construction, infrastructure, operations, or a related field.
  • Supervisory, project coordination, or administrative management experience.
  • Strong organizational, time-management, and problem-solving skills.
  • Experience with invoicing, payroll, purchasing, budgeting, and vendor management.
  • Ability to review quotations and support purchasing and procurement decisions.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ines effectively.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office or comparable business software.
  • Knowledge of workplace safety practices and relevant water-industry regulations is preferred.
